Deceased gangster-politician Mukhtar Ansari was named in over 60 police instances and convicted in eight, together with for kidnapping, extortion, homicide, and many others. However essentially the most sensational case of all of them and one that’s nonetheless recent within the minds of many individuals, together with senior Uttar Pradesh cops, is the 2005 homicide of Bharatiya Janata Occasion MLA Krishnanand Rai.

5-time Mau MLA Ansari, who was lodged in a jail in UP’s Banda, died of a cardiac arrest after being hospitalised on Thursday night, officers stated. His relations had claimed that he was being given a “toxic substance” in jail. Rai’s son although celebrated Ansari’s loss of life and referred to as it “Baba Gorakhnath’s aashirwad and Allah’s justice within the ongoing month of Ramzan”.

Rai, the youngest amongst three brothers, was born to Lalita Rai and Jagannath Rai from Gondaur village of Ghazipur district. Krishnanand Rai served as MLA from 2002 to 2005 and represented the Mohammadabad meeting seat in Ghazipur. “And it was his electoral victory which grew to become a bone of rivalry and the explanation behind his premature loss of life,” stated Rajesh Pandey, a retired Indian Police Service (IPS) officer.

Pandey stated Rai’s win didn’t go down nicely with Mukhtar Ansari and his elder brother and Bahujan Samaj Occasion chief Afzal Ansari who determined to show him a lesson.

“On November 29, 2005, Rai, who had been made conscious of the loss of life threats by Mukhtar Ansari and his gang members, was on his manner house, when assailants, who have been armed with computerized rifles, attacked his convoy close to Basaniya Chatti, killing seven individuals together with the legislator,” Pandey stated.

Witnesses stated there was a hail of bullets with over 500 rounds fired upon the convoy. “Rai suffered round 67 bullet accidents,” stated Pandey.

The incident despatched shockwaves by means of the area. Rai’s killing triggered widespread outrage and calls for for justice. Senior BJP leaders together with Atal Bihari Vajpayee, LK Advani, Rajnath Singh, and Kalyan Singh demanded an inquiry by the Central Bureau of Investigation.

A CBI probe was ordered in 2006. Lastly, in 2023, Ansari was convicted and sentenced to 10 years’ imprisonment for the homicide of Krishnanand Rai by an MP/MLA courtroom.

“I’ve come to know that he (Ansari) has died in Banda jail. Because the media is saying, he has died attributable to a coronary heart assault. I imagine that is the blessing of Baba Gorakhnath. Justice has been served. Someplace I believe it’s Allah’s justice within the holy month of Ramzan {that a} dreaded legal like Mukhtar Ansari has died,” Krishnanand Rai’s son Piyush Rai stated.
